Ingredients of Vickys Coconut Flour Victoria Sandwich Cake, GF DF EF SF NF

  1. It's 400 grams of can of light coconut milk.
  2. Prepare 1 tsp of lime juice.
  3. Prepare 255 grams of potato starch.
  4. Prepare 190 grams of white sorghum flour.
  5. Prepare 65 grams of coconut flour.
  6. Prepare 3 tsp of baking powder.
  7. It's 1/2 tsp of baking soda.
  8. You need 1/2 tsp of salt.
  9. It's 1 of eighth of a tsp vitamin c powder.
  10. Prepare 300 grams of granulated sugar.
  11. Prepare 120 ml of olive oil.
  12. It's 3 tsp of Vickys Best Egg Replacer*recipe in my profile *mixed with 6tbsp water.
  13. Prepare 2 tsp of vanilla extract.
  14. You need of Filling.
  15. You need 5 tbsp of raspberry or strawberry jam.
  16. You need of Vickys Whipped Coconut Cream *recipe in my profile* for filling.
  17. It's of icing sugar / powdered sugar for TOPPING.

The Victoria Sandwich (named after Queen Victoria) was originally shaped in a long loaf, filled, and cut into fingers or "sandwiches." It has become the quintessential round cake that every English homemaker has had in her repertoire from the time of its royal debut.

Vickys Coconut Flour Victoria Sandwich Cake, GF DF EF SF NF step by step

  1. You can use 3 eggs in place of my egg replacer or choose another that you like eg flax eggs, chai seeds etc. *You'll need to add 3/4 tsp xanthan gum if you use anything other than the replacer in the ingredient list, xanthan gum is an ingredient in it so you don't need to add any extra.
  2. Preheat the oven to gas 4 / 180C / 350°F and grease and line two 9 inch cake tins with parchment paper.
  3. Whisk the milk and the lime juice together and let sit a few minutes until curdled.
  4. Sift the flours, starches, vitamin c, baking powder, baking soda & salt into a large bowl and mix until no large lumps remain.
  5. Beat together the milk mixture, oil, sugar, egg replacer and vanilla in a bowl - Vickys Best Egg Replacer Powder for Gluten-Free & Vegan Baking https://cookpad.com/uk/recipes/338157-vickys-best-egg-replacer-powder-for-gluten-free-vegan-baking?via=androidsharesheet&shared_at=1552029017.
  6. Add the wet mix into the flour mix and beat smooth. It should be quite sticky & thick.
  7. Divide the mixture equally between the two tins and smooth the tops with a wet spoon. Bake for approximately 30 - 35 mins.
  8. The cakes will be ready when the sides have pulled away from the tin and the cake springs back when touched. You can also check this with a toothpick.
  9. When the cakes have fully cooled on a wire rack, best to leave them a good 6 hours to set, spread 4 to 5 tbsps of strawberry or raspberry jam on one half then top the jam with a generous layer of whipped cream - Vickys Whipped Coconut Cream, GF DF EF SF NF https://cookpad.com/uk/recipes/338524-vickys-whipped-coconut-cream-gf-df-ef-sf-nf?via=androidsharesheet&shared_at=1552029093.
  10. Place the other sponge on top and dust liberally with sifted icing sugar.
  11. Alternatively you can frost with a coconut frosting and sprinkle some dessicated/shredded coconut on top.
